
Fifth Global Standards Symposium
Join us at the Fifth Global Standards Symposium (GSS-24), a dynamic forum that brings together thought leaders, innovators, and decision-makers from around the world, open to both ITU members and non-members. Taking place on 14 October 2024 in vibrant New Delhi, GSS-24 will be chaired by Dr. Rajkumar Upadhyay, CEO and Chairman Project Board at the Centre for Development of Telematics.
Under the theme “Charting the Next Digital Wave: Emerging Technologies, Innovation, and International Standards,” GSS-24 will explore how cutting-edge technologies and international standards are reshaping our digital future. The event will feature a powerful High-Level Segment, where ministers and industry leaders will converge to shape the future of innovation and ignite transformative global change.
This inspiring gathering will set the stage for the World Telecommunication Standardization Assembly (WTSA), taking place from 15 to 24 October 2024 in New Delhi, India. Don’t miss this unique opportunity to be part of the conversation that will define the next era of digital transformation!
